Palestinian Peace Coalition is promoting a “Culture of Peace” program
in dozens of workshops, seminars, summer camps and
other activities in villages, towns and refugee camps of the West Bank
The PPC promotes democracy
as the main pillar of peace and tries to give young
Palestinian men and women the tools to become more active in their
society. In 2004, the
programs involved 10,000 youth among sports groups,
university students, and security agencies, according to an article
on the Miftah website.
The PPC cooperates with the Israeli Peace Coalition
(IPC). The PPC is financed by international donors, expecially the
european Commission
and European countries that have supported the Geneva
Initiative. The ppc is chaired by the Executive Committee of the PLO,
former minister
of culture and information, Yaser Abed Rabo. The IPC
is headed by former minister of justice and member of the knesset,
Yossi Beilin. Both Rabo
and Beilin were co-authors of the unofficial Geneva
Initiative peace plan. For mor information see www.miftah.org. |
